Aktualisierung einer BASE-Auswertung in CALC

Das Tabellenkalkulationsprogramm

Moderator: Moderatoren

F3K Total
********
Beiträge: 3720
Registriert: Mo, 28.02.2011 17:49

Re: Aktualisierung einer BASE-Auswertung in CALC

Beitrag von F3K Total »

Moin,
wenn du die Abfrage einer angemeldeten Datenbank über den Datenquellenbrowser (F4) nach Calc gezogen hast, stelle den Cursor in den Datenbereich und wähle Menü Daten/Bereich aktualisieren, und ja, per Makro kann man das automatisieren.
Wenn du nach dem Import Menü Daten/Bereich einfügen-> Import1 auswählst, Mehr ⏬ anklickst und Importierte Daten nicht speichern auswählst, wirst du beim Öffnen der Calc Datrei gefragt, ob du die verknüpften Daten aktualisieren möchtest.

HTH R
F3K Total
********
Beiträge: 3720
Registriert: Mo, 28.02.2011 17:49

Re: Aktualisierung einer BASE-Auswertung in CALC

Beitrag von F3K Total »

Jo,
entweder per Makro:

Code: Alles auswählen

Sub calc_alleDatenbereicheErneuern
    oDBBereiche = ThisComponent.DatabaseRanges
    eDBBereiche = oDBBereiche.createEnumeration()
    While eDBBereiche.hasMoreElements()
        eDBBereiche.nextElement().refresh()
    Wend
End Sub
oder in dem du meinen zweiten Tipp, Importierte Daten nicht speichern, beherzigst, die Datei schließt und neu öffnest.
Gruß R
Antworten